Solution Overview

Problem

In linear vibration motors, the magnet within the suspension component tends to deviate due to external magnetic fields, causing vibration failure and noise, as traditional solutions like shield plates can lead to uneven forces and collisions with the housing.

Innovation Solution

A moving-coil structured linear motor design where the magnet is fixed stationary on the housing, and the coil is suspended with an elastic member, allowing electromagnetic interaction to drive the mass block in a horizontal direction, minimizing vertical deviations and noise through a flexible electric current injection assembly and accommodation cavity design.

The present invention provides a linear motor, wherein, a coil is fastened on a mass block that is suspended inside a housing, and a magnet is fastened on the housing and thus does not move during use. In the linear motor of the present invention, the design route that utilizes coil motion to drive mass block motion is different from the traditional route that utilizes magnet motion to drive mass block motion, thereby the traditional “moving-magnet type” is changed into “moving-coil type” of the present invention. When the linear motor provided by the present invention is used in a highly magnetic environment, even if magnetic shield plates for shielding external magnetic induction lines are glued on both outer sides of the housing, because the magnet is fixed stationary itself, no vertical deviation of the magnet due to influence of the shield plates like in the prior art occurs. Meanwhile, even if the magnetic shield plates exert vertical forces on the coil, because such forces exerted by the shield plates on the coil are very small, they are hardly able to drive the coil to move in the vertical direction, and thus no vertical deviation of the coil is caused, so that vibration noise is avoided.
